Jett is a sweet, soulful pup with an old soul and a heart full of love. At just a few months old, he’s already crate trained, housebroken, and incredibly in tune with his people. He lets you know when he needs to go out and is making steady progress with leash training. This boy is the perfect blend of playful energy and calm cuddler. He has a friendly, slightly cautious approach to new people but warms up quickly—and once he does, he's all tail wags and snuggles. Jett absolutely adores other dogs and would thrive in a home with a canine companion. He's also been respectful around cats and enjoys meeting kids during outings like hikes or trips to dog-friendly restaurants. Jett is vocal when he’s excited to play or needs a potty break, but otherwise he's a quiet roommate. He’s adaptable and does well in small spaces like apartments, especially if he gets regular walks and playtime. A fenced yard would be a bonus since he loves to run fast, but it’s not a must. He will make a good running companion when he is old enough to safely run with his human. He hasn’t been left alone for long stretches yet, so he may do best with someone who’s home often or has another dog to keep him company. Jett shines with structure, companionship, and love—he thrives when he's part of the family routine. Whether it’s hiking, beach days, car rides, or curling up on the couch, Jett is happiest when he's by your side. He lives to make you smile, and he somehow already understands the joy of bringing happiness to his people. If you're looking for a loyal, cuddly, and heart-meltingly sweet pup, Jett might just be your perfect match. He’s ready to be someone’s best friend for life—could that be you?
Puppies have a natural tendency to nip, mouth and play bite. So they may not be appropriate for young, small children who are not used to living with a dog. If left alone for too long, Jett might cry/bark, so he may not be a good fit for apartments, condos or townhome with shared walls unless the adopter works from home.
